[0001] The utility model relates to the technical field of X-ray tube detection, in particular to a testing device for an X-ray tube. Background Art
[0002] The X-ray tube is a high-vacuum device and the primary component of a security X-ray machine. The basic principle of the currently used hot cathode electron X-ray tube is to use the thermal emission of an electron beam from the cathode to fly at high speed towards the anode target surface under the action of a high-voltage electric field. The target surface is bombarded by electrons, generating X-rays.
[0003] Currently, X-ray tube performance testing primarily involves assembling the tube into a complete unit and then performing a beam test to determine the overall stability. If problems are detected during the complete unit test, repeated disassembly and reassembly are required to troubleshoot the issue, impacting the productivity of the security X-ray machine. [0033] like Figures 1 to 7As shown, an embodiment of the utility model provides a testing device for an X-ray tube, comprising a tube holder 1, a fuel tank cover 2, an X-ray shielding plate 3, a detection plate 4, a boost module 5, a fuel tank 6 and an electric push rod 7, wherein: the tube holder 1 is fixed below the fuel tank cover 2. The X-ray shielding plate 3 is arranged around the light outlet 201 on the fuel tank cover 2. The detection plate 4 covers the X-ray shielding plate 3 and the light outlet 201. The boost module 5 is fixed inside the fuel tank 6. A pair of electric push rods 7 are respectively fixed on opposite sides of the fuel tank 6. The movable rod of each electric push rod 7 is fixedly connected to the fuel tank cover 2 through a mounting block 8, so that the fuel tank cover 2 can move up and down.
[0034] The electrode conductive block is fixed directly below the tube bracket 1; the electrode conductive block is electrically connected to the cathode / anode of the X-ray tube to be detected. The electrode terminal 9 is arranged directly above the boost module 5 and corresponds to the position of the electrode conductive block; when the fuel tank cover 2 is lowered into place, the electrode terminal 9 contacts the electrode conductive block, and the boost module 5 supplies power to the X-ray tube to be detected. In a specific embodiment, a pressure plate is also provided above the electrode terminal, and a through hole is provided on the pressure plate. The upper end of the electrode terminal is in the shape of a boss and rests in the through hole of the pressure plate. A spring is sheathed on the outside of the electrode terminal, and the upper and lower ends of the spring rest against the boost module frame and the pressure plate, acting as a buffer when the fuel tank cover is lowered.
[0035] In a specific embodiment, taking into account the differences in X-ray tube models, two tube holders are provided on the support, and electrode conductive blocks are provided under the two tube holders. The wiring of the X-ray tube can be connected to the electrode conductive block of the tube holder on the left, or to the electrode conductive block of the tube holder on the right. Similarly, the two sets of electrode terminals on the boost module frame can both provide power supply.
[0036] As an optional embodiment, it also includes a positioning component 10, which is fixed to one side of the tube bracket 1 through at least two first positioning holes and a positioning pin; the positioning component 10 is provided with at least two second positioning holes, and the second positioning holes correspond one-to-one to the positioning hole positions of the X-ray tube to be detected, so that the light output range of the X-ray tube to be detected is fixed to the light output area on the fuel tank cover.
[0037] In this embodiment, the tube holder 1 is provided with two to five first positioning holes, and the positioning assembly is provided with two to five corresponding first positioning holes. The positioning assembly defines a number of second positioning holes corresponding to the second positioning holes of the X-ray tube to be tested (the factory-installed X-ray tube). The positioning assembly is 5 to 10 cm thick. Depending on the model of the X-ray tube to be tested, one or two positioning assemblies are selected for installation, ensuring that the X-ray tube's light output range aligns with the light output area on the fuel tank cover.
[0038] As an optional embodiment, it further includes: a pair of U-groove columns 11 fixed on the anchor plate 12. The electric push rods 7 are respectively fixed in the grooves of the U-groove columns 11.
[0039] The two bracket plates 13 are fixed to the bottom of two opposite edges of the oil tank 6 respectively; the two bracket plates 13 are fixed to the anchor plate 12 through four positioning nails 14.
[0040] As an optional embodiment, it further includes: two limiting modules 15, which are respectively fixed on the U-groove columns 11; the two limiting modules 15 are arranged above the fuel tank cover plate 2; and the limiting modules 15 are made of flexible material.
[0041] As an optional implementation, it further includes: two blockers fixed above or on the side of the fuel tank cover 2; the blockers are correspondingly arranged with the limit modules.
[0042] In this embodiment, the stopper is rotatably fixed on the fuel tank cover plate, and the stopper can be rotated above the fuel tank cover plate. During the assembly and debugging process of the test device itself, the fuel tank cover plate can rise to a position exceeding the limit module.
[0043] As an optional embodiment, the fuel tank includes: an outer frame, an X-ray shielding layer and an inner lining.
[0044] In this embodiment, the outer frame is made of metal material, the X-ray shielding layer is made of lead tetroxide, and the inner lining is made of metal material.
[0045] As an optional embodiment, an insulating oil inlet and outlet 16 is provided at the bottom of the oil tank.
[0046] In this embodiment, if Figure 6 and Figure 7 As shown, an insulating oil inlet and outlet 16 is provided at the bottom of the oil tank and is connected to an oil filling device 18 .
[0047] As an optional implementation, Figure 6 As shown, the fuel tank further comprises a PCB terminal board 19, which is sealed and fixed to a window provided below the side of the fuel tank. One side of the PCB terminal board 19 is electrically connected to the boost module 5, and the other side of the PCB terminal board 19 is connected to an external power supply.
[0048] In this embodiment, a PCB terminal board is used instead of a conventional aviation plug connector, thereby further improving the sealing performance of the fuel tank wiring.
[0049] like Figure 7 As shown, the fuel tank cover plate 2 is a side seal cover, and the outer edge of the fuel tank 6 is stepped. The side seal of the fuel tank cover plate 2 and the fuel tank 6 form an offset cover to achieve X-ray shielding between the fuel tank cover plate and the fuel tank.
